Velcro? Really?

By Ranked #1052 - Bindings January 25, 2011

I wanted to love these bindings. The materials and look of the binding are superb. All of the adjustments allow for a snug fit. The wedgies are great for improved pop and shock absorption. However, Ride totally botched the "new and improved" V-strap. I had issues with the velcro on the V-strap. On my second day of riding it would not stay fastened, resulting in the V-strap becoming loose and sloppy while riding. Did Ride even test ride these bindings?

For years I've tried to test new technology in bindings. I've had two pairs of Flow's that have failed and now these Optimo's. I have finally learned to go with what works, instead of trying to save 30 seconds on the slopes with a trendy technology. Thanks to Dogfunk, I can return these bogus bindings no questions asked, and pick up a pair of Union Force SL's.

Tech Specs:

Highback:
Stealth 
Ankle Strap:
Pre-curved cored freestyle 
Toe Strap:
Aerogrip V-strap 
Baseplate:
ContraFlex chassis (aluminum) 
Baseplate Padding:
EVA 
Ratchet Type:
power UL (aluminum) 
Flex:
medium-soft 
Compatibility:
4-hole, 3-hole 
Recommended Use:
snowboarding 
Manufacturer Warranty:
lifetime
